Ad Formats on YouTube
Before going on to the ad-blocking strategies, you must know the Ads format first to decide which type of plan you need to take to block the Ads.
Pre-roll Ads
Pre-roll advertisements are a typical format; they play before the chosen video. Their duration and content greatly influence viewer engagement.
Mid-roll Ads
Depending on when and how relevant they are, mid-roll advertisements that appear during video playback can either attract or irritate viewers.
Overlay Ads
Although they are less intrusive, overlay advertisements at the bottom of the video are still annoying.
1. YouTube Premium Subscription
The first and most straightforward method for watching YouTube without ads is to get YouTube Premium. But it would be an additional expense. Anyway, here are some features of YouTube Premium:
Watching Without Ads
With YouTube Premium, you may watch videos without being interrupted by advertisements.
Background Audio
With background play, premium subscribers can watch videos while utilizing other apps.
Offline Downloads
Downloading the videos will let you watch them later, which improves accessibility and efficiency.

Blocking Ads With A VPN
Some VPNs block ads through their built-in content filtering and adverts blocking features. Here’s how to use a VPN:
- Selecting and Setting Up a VPN: Install the VPN service’s app on your device after choosing a trustworthy provider.
- Log in: Launch the VPN program, log in with your credentials, and establish a connection.
- Get YouTube Ad-Free: YouTube content is now ad-free for you to enjoy.
Can I Access YouTube Premium Features When Traveling Internationally?
When traveling abroad, YouTube Premium customers can still use their premium services, such as offline downloading and ad-free streaming. However, regional limitations could still apply to the accessibility of particular information.
